Сохранить исходный запрос POJO после исходящего HTTP-шлюза - PullRequest
0 голосов
/ 26 декабря 2018

Я устанавливаю рабочий процесс, используя интеграцию Spring.В основном это так:

База данных опроса → Разделенные строки → HTTP Post to web API → Фильтр: (если все в порядке) → Записать в файл → Удалить строку из DDBB

IЯ использую JDBC-поллер и исходящий HTTP-шлюз.Мне удалось прочитать базу данных, разделить результаты, чтобы обработать строки одну за другой, и затем отправить данные в службу отдыха, используя json.

Но после этого в выводе шлюза http, я получаю результат POST.

В этом случае мне нужно иметь исходный объект, который я отправляю в шлюз Http, потому что мне нужно записать некоторые из его данных в текстовый файл, а затем использовать его идентификатор для удаления изисходная запись в таблице таблицы.

Есть ли способ сделать так, чтобы вывод шлюза HTTP включал в себя как результат POST, так и исходный POJO, который он получает во входных данных?

1 Ответ

0 голосов
/ 26 декабря 2018

Добавить заголовок, обогащенный перед шлюзом, чтобы скопировать полезную нагрузку в заголовок;затем вы можете ссылаться на заголовок позже в потоке.

...